You lose it! That's exactly what happened to 250 graduates of Quincy College in Massachusetts last week. Their speaker, a businessman named Robert Hale, gifted each of them $1,000 cash!
The only condition? They had to give half to their charity of choice. "You have persevered in the pandemic. You haven't had a chance to celebrate the last 14 months as much as you should," Hale told the crowd. "So, we want to give you a gift today."
Each graduate got 2 envelopes decorated by local schoolkids (one with $500 for them, and another with $500 to give away!) >>>>
